Robb, Charles Lowry, passed away January 10, 2024 at home. He was 90 years old. He now joins his beloved wife, Jane (nee Lederle), and countless family and friends who are no doubt welcoming him. He leaves behind his children Patrick Robb (Peggy), Kelly Stuckenschneider (Joe), Nancy Singer (Scott Brown). Grandfather of Megan, Michael, Jennifer, Sean, Scott, Kathryn, and Caleb. Great grandfather of Addison, Liam, Ella, Finn, Emma, Lincoln, and Lily.


Charles was born in Novinger, MO July 31, 1933 to Jefferson and Ruth Robb (nee Shaw). Along with his siblings Rebecca and Richard, his family moved to Kirkwood, MO in 1941. He graduated from Kirkwood High School in 1951. He served in the U. S. Army and was assigned to guard the Panama Canal during the Korean War. He graduated from Mizzou with a degree in civil engineering in 1960 and married Jane that same year. He spent the entirety of his professional life working for MoDOT. Chuck never met a stranger and loved to spin a story with friends and family. He delighted in his grandchildren (whom he called "the magnificent seven") and his great grandchildren.
